1 Reports came out recently that Jake Gyllenhaal and new girlfriend Taylor Swift had been introduced during a dinner at Gwyneth Paltrow and Chris Martin’s London home, but Pal­trow is caught off-guard by the story. “Where is this coming from?” she asked USA Today when questioned whether or not the stories are true. “Well, I’m scared to say. It’s so weird, I wonder how people find out these things. It was awhile ago, so I don’t know why it would come out today.”

2 Sam Lutfi has allegedly been stalking Lindsay Lohan, sending her menacing text messages as well as threatening her mom, Dina Lohan, through texts, according to TMZ. The situation has gotten so bad that Lohan’s camp has even contacted the FBI to investigate. Lutfi first made news for being involved with Britney Spears during her 2008 breakdown.

3 Despite divorcing in 2003, Billy Bob Thornton says he’s still close with ex-wife Angelina Jolie. “We talk every now and then,” Thornton tells Hollywood Life. “She seems to be doing very well directing her own movie, which I am so proud of her for. I always thought she should do that, writing and directing.”

4 Lady Gaga isn’t having the best time in France. The singer returned to Paris to perform makeup dates for October shows that had been canceled, only to get stopped by the weather, according to Popeater. Because of snow, authorities wouldn’t let her trucks into the city. Sunday night’s show was resched­uled for tonight. “All 28 of my trucks for the Monster­ball were detain­­ed by the French govern­ment going on over 26 [hours],” Gaga posted to Twitter. “I am furious and devastated. It’s unfair to my fans and to me.”
